The condensed fraction of a homogeneous dilute Bose gas within the improved Hartree-Fock approximation
Abstract
Motivated by the recent experiment [R. Lopes et. al., Phys. Rev. Lett. 119, 190404 (2017)] with a homogeneous Bose gas, we investigate a homogeneous dilute Bose gas to calculate the quantum depletion density. By means of the Cornwall-Jackiw-Tomboulis effective action approach within an improved Hartree-Fock approximation, the condensed fraction is recovered in a simpler manner and compared with corresponding findings in experimental data. Additionally, higher-order terms are taken into account for several physical quantities, in particular for the chemical potential and free energy density.
